General description
Cyclobutyl chloride is formed by rearrangements concerted with fragmentation of cyclopropylmethoxychlorocarbene and cyclobutoxychlorocarbene. The thermal decomposition of cyclobutyl chloride was investigated over the temperature range of 892-1150K using very low-pressure pyrolysis technique.

Robert A Moss et al.
Journal of the American Chemical Society, 126(27), 8466-8476 (2004-07-09)
Fragmentations of cyclopropylmethoxychlorocarbene (6) and cyclobutoxychlorocarbene (10) lead to rearrangments that afford mixtures of cyclopropylmethyl chloride (7), cyclobutyl chloride (8), and 3-butenyl chloride (9). Isotopic substitution studies show that these rearrangments are accompanied by partial exchange of the methylene groups
